Looking back, I realize there are several lessons that Blue taught me, lessons that anyone who has ever felt disconnected from their own heart can relate to:

1. **Presence matters:** Blue lives entirely in the moment, and that taught me to notice details I had been ignoring—the smell of autumn leaves, the warmth of sunlight, the rhythm of someone’s laughter.
2. **Memory is a living thing:** We often think of our past as fixed, but revisiting it with care and curiosity can be healing and transformative.
3. **Love is not lost—it evolves:** Even when life pulls us apart from people we care about, the feelings we shared don’t disappear. They can be rekindled if we are willing to be open.
4. **Healing comes through connection:** With Blue, I was reminded that animals have a profound ability to heal emotional wounds, offering nonjudgmental love that helps us reconnect with ourselves.
